The 1762-IR4 model from Allen Bradley is designed as a resistance/RTD input module for the MicroLogix 1200 series. This module allows up to four connections for resistance inputs, including RTDs, and employs a Sigma-Delta type converter for accurate readings.

| Manufacturer | Allen Bradley |
|---|---|
| Product Type | Resistance/RTD Input Module |
| Product Line | MicroLogix 1200 |
| Part Number | 1762-IR4 |
| UPC | 611320861679 |
| Weight | 0.56 lbs (0.26 kg) |
| Max. Number of Connections | 4 connections to RTDs and other types of resistance inputs |
| Converter Type | Sigma-Delta Type |
| Channel to Channel Isolation | -/+ 10V DC |
| Input Impedance | More than 10 Megaohms |
| Max. Power Supply Distance | 6 modules (this input module cannot be located more than 6 modules away from the controller) |
| Max. Bus Current Draw | 40 mA at 5V DC, 50 mA at 24V DC |
| Heat Dissipation | 1.5 Watts |
| Status Indicator | One LED to indicate when power is on |
| Operating Shock | 30 G |
| Operating Temperature | 0 to 55 degrees Celsius |
| Storage Temperature | -40 to 85 degrees Celsius |
| Non-Condensing Operating Humidity | 5 to 95% |
| Max. Operating Altitude | 2000m above sea level |
The 1762-IR4 input module, part of the Allen Bradley MicroLogix 1200 series, specializes in handling resistance and RTD inputs. Capable of accommodating four connections, it is designed to interface seamlessly with various types of resistance sensors, including RTDs. The unit's Sigma-Delta converter type enhances the precision of readings across its channels, which maintain isolation at +/- 10V DC. With an input impedance of over 10 Megaohms, this module ensures minimal loading on connected sensors.
When configuring this module, it is crucial to adhere to the maximum distance limitation; it should not be positioned more than six modules from the controller to ensure proper functionality. The bus current draw peaks at 40 mA for 5V DC and at 50 mA for 24V DC, offering efficient energy usage with a heat dissipation figure of only 1.5 watts. The module includes a status LED, which provides a clear visual indication of power status.
Robust in design, the 1762-IR4 can withstand operating shocks of up to 30 G, making it suitable for use in dynamic environments. It functions effectively within an operating temperature range of 0 to 55 degrees Celsius, alongside a storage temperature capability reaching -40 to 85 degrees Celsius. Furthermore, it supports a non-condensing humidity range of 5 to 95% and can operate at altitudes up to 2000 meters above sea level, demonstrating its adaptability for various industrial scenarios.
